Taiyuan Spirit Factory, a China time-honored brand in North China’s Shanxi province which produces baijiu, a renowned Chinese white spirit, has had a stunning reversal of fortunes since its near bankruptcy in 2013.

The liquor producer, which has a history dating back 67 years, is a State-owned enterprise with headquarters in Taiyuan, the capital city of Shanxi. It now has four notable liquor brands –– Jinquan, Jinjiu, Jinci and Jinfu –– providing around 100 categories of spirit to satisfy different consumption demands.

Statistics from the enterprise reveal that it generated sales revenues of around 210 million yuan ($32.87 million) with a production capacity of 15,000 tons of baijiu in 2017, achieving a profit of 11 million yuan and paying 50 million yuan in taxes.

Its products now cover a total of 108 counties in Shanxi and it has successfully entered the liquor markets of provinces such as Jiangsu and Hainan.

However, the company’s performance during 2017 contrasts sharply with the mismanagement of the past. In 2013, production capacity did not even reach 30 million tons and its sales revenues were only 27 million yuan, leaving the company on the verge of bankruptcy.

Drawing lessons from past failures, the company initiated reforms and innovations in 2013. Led by Zhang Yuejun, staff members of the organization enacted a series of new policies to improve baijiu quality and operational efficiency.

The working culture of the company has been entirely transformed since 2013, with a focus on efficiency and open communication. Thanks to the new work culture, encouraged by the company’s management, the organization has been able to meet its 10-year goals in the space of just four years.

“All the baijiu is produced using high-quality grains that undergo 30 critical processes under strict requirements and standards,” said Peng Quansheng, who is in charge of the brewing technology.

Every bottle of baijiu produced in Taiyuan Liquor Factory has an “identification card”, which enables consumers to track the production information through the QR code anti-counterfeit traceability system.

Combining traditional brewing processes with modern brewing technologies, the baijiu produced by the Taiyuan enterprise is a fragrant, thick and pure-body liquor, enjoying an excellent reputation among China’s baijiu drinkers.

To further product awareness and expand market share, the enterprise plans to relocate to baijiu brewing town in the Dongshan area of Taiyuan. It will build a baijiu production base as well as a chateau to attract tourists. The new project will occupy an area of 300 mus (20 hectares), with total investment of 530 million yuan.
